COMMERCIAL DESCRIPTION
Blunda och känn den svarta sammeten smeka. De mörka maltsorterna har rundats av med några nävar havre. Galena, Hallertau Brewers Gold och Centennialhumle friskar upp och överraskar. En ”Stout” är ju ”aldrig fel”, men Kal dricker den gärna till sina skaldjur.

0.5l bottle @ Schoukjelleren, Oslo. This is a near black beer with a thin sidesticking khaki head. The aroma has licorice, dark yeast, hints of banana and old shoes. Strange stuff. It has a soft carbonation level and a oily mouthfeel. Flavors are both smoky and licorice-rich. Tones of dark smoky light roasted sweet malts and perhaps some thin coffee notes as well. Strange stuff, and I’m not really sure if I really liked this, but it was drinkable.
